This side-by-side compares ZIP 44804 (Arcadia, OH) and ZIP 44817 (Bloomdale, OH) using the same Census ACS 5-Year table fields for both — no averages swapped in, no national proxies. ZIP 44804 has a population of 1,202 at 23 people per square mile, while ZIP 44817 has 1,562 at 19 per square mile. That difference in population size and density alone reshapes how every other metric should be interpreted — a higher-income ZIP with 1,200 residents behaves very differently from one with 45,000.

On income and education, ZIP 44804 reports a median household income of $95,469 against $64,565 in ZIP 44817, with per-capita income of $29,588 vs $35,182. The share of adults holding a bachelor's degree or higher is 28.1% in 44804 and 24.6% in 44817. Poverty rate reads 3.3% vs 12.6%, and unemployment 0.3% vs 1.9% — these four fields alone drive most of the difference in the scorecard grades you will see for each ZIP.

Housing separates these two ZIPs further: median home value sits at $193,500 in 44804 versus $159,900 in 44817, with median rent of $885 and $907 per month respectively. Homeownership rate is 94.1% vs 84.8%.
